Data analytics has a broad range and can be explored by
people with a variety of skill sets, including those who are adept at using
Microsoft Excel but aren't familiar with programming. For completing diverse
data analysis activities, Excel offers a strong and flexible toolkit. Many data
analytics jobs may be completed using Excel's built-in functions, formulae, and
features without the requirement for programming expertise. The range of data
analytics with Excel is demonstrated by the following examples:
Data Cleaning and Preparation: To clean and pre-process data
for analysis, Excel offers a variety of data cleaning and data preparation
features, including sorting, filtering, removing duplicates, and text
manipulation functions.
Data visualisation: Effective data visualisation and storytelling
are made possible by Excel's numerous charting and graphing features, which let
users build visual representations of their data. To visualise data and acquire
insights, you may use Excel's charting capabilities to build a variety of
charts, including bar charts, line charts, pie charts, and more.
Data Analysis: Excel has built-in functions for basic
statistical analysis, including mean, median, mode, standard deviation,
correlation, and regression, which can be utilised for these tasks without the
requirement of programming.
PivotTables and Pivot Charts: Excel's pivot table and pivot
chart capabilities enable non-programmers to analyse huge datasets and produce
dynamic summaries, reports, and visualisations. PivotTables and Pivot Charts
are effective tools for reporting and data analysis. They may be used to
summarise and analyse data from many angles.
Business intelligence and data mining: Excel contains tools
like Power Query and Power Pivot that enable sophisticated data extraction,
manipulation, and analysis. Users can connect to different data sources using
these capabilities, execute data transformations, and build sophisticated data
models for business intelligence and data mining jobs.
Decision-Making and What-If Analysis: Excel offers tools for
decision-making and what-if analysis, including scenario analysis,
goal-seeking, and data tables, which enable users to carry out sensitivity
analysis and gauge the effects of various scenarios on results.
